#337c0d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#337c0d is composed of 20% red, 48.6%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 89.5% yellow and 51.4% black. It has a hue angle of 99.5 degrees, a saturation of 81% and a lightness of 26.9%. #337c0d color hex could be obtained by blending #66f81a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

#337c0d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#337c0d has RGB values of R:51, G:124, B:13 and CMYK values of C:0.59, M:0, Y:0.9,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 3374093.

Shades and Tints of #337c0d
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#071102 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
